• 文字サイズ変更
  • S
  • M
  • L

FAQのNo.から検索


  • No : 35200
  • 公開日時 : 2024/01/31 13:34
  • 印刷
DSServista

【DataSpider Servista】メール受信(IMAP4)処理で発生したエラーへの対処方法を教えてください

Exchange Online からメール受信(IMAP4)処理にてメールを受信した際、以下のエラーが発生しました。
---
(略)原因:[javax.mail.MessagingException: XXX BAD User is authenticated but not connected.;
nested exception is:
com.sun.mail.iap.BadCommandException: XXX BAD User is authenticated but not connected.]
---

原因と対処方法を教えてください。
カテゴリー : 

回答

「BAD User is authenticated but not connected」について、過去事例では、
以下のいずれかに該当した場合に発生していました。

■過去事例
 1.Office365 のメールボックス側で IMAP 用の設定が行われていなかった場合
 2.メール受信(IMAP4)処理のユーザ名欄にメールアドレスが設定されていた場合
 3.トークンを発行したユーザとメール受信(IMAP4)処理のユーザ名が異なる場合
 
■対処方法
 それぞれ以下の対応を行っていただくことで、事象が解消されたとご連絡いただいておりました。

 1.Office365 のメールボックス側で IMAP の設定を行う
  当該設定が行われていなかった場合、Office365 のメールボックス側で
  IMAP の設定を行ったことで、事象が解消されたとご連絡いただいておりました。
 
 2.Exchange Online のユーザ名を設定する
  メールアドレスではなく、Exchange Online のユーザ名を設定することで、
  事象が解消されたとご連絡いただいておりました。
 
 3.メール受信(IMAP4)処理の「ユーザ名」に設定したユーザでトークンを発行する
  メール受信(IMAP4)処理で使用したいユーザにてリフレッシュトークンを発行することで、
  事象が解消されたとご連絡いただいておりました。
 
上記につき、「■対処方法」のいずれかにて、事象が解消されるかご連絡ください。
 
■補足
 メールアダプタは、特定の接続先をサポートしない汎用アダプタです。
 そのため、以下については Microsoft 社にご確認ください。
 
 1.Office 365 側で IMAP を設定する方法について
 2.Exchange Online のユーザ名に該当するものについて
 3.リフレッシュトークンを発行する方法について
目的別で検索
トラブルシューティング

このFAQに関してのご意見をお聞かせ下さい。